Foundation Overview

Based in Lompoc, CA, Lompoc Family Youth & Infant Foundation has awarded 16 grants totaling $10,424 to organizations in California. Individual grants range from $100 to $3,133, with a median award of $500.

Form 990-PF Research Tips
  • Review Part XV for detailed grant recipient information and funding purposes
  • Check Part I for total assets, annual giving amounts, and payout requirements
  • Examine Part VIII for key personnel compensation and board structure
  • Look for trends across multiple years to understand giving patterns
